Abstract
Provided is a straddle-type seat configured to prevent a cover member from being detached and to increase a crime prevention property. The cover member is configured to close a through hole formed on a seat surface. The seat is configured to support a seated occupant in a straddle state and includes a seat main body on which the occupant sits, and a cover member that covers the through hole formed in the seat main body. The cover member includes a lid portion that closes the through hole on a top surface of the seat main body, and a downward extension portion that downwardly extends from the lid portion. The downward extension portion is locked to a T-like shape protrusion formed on a bottom surface of the seat main body.

(48) With the seat 2 described above, easy detachment of the cover member 30 can be suppressed by locking the downward extension portion 32 extending downward from the lid portion 31 of the cover member 30 for closing the through hole 19 formed in the seat main body 3 to the T-shape protrusion 40 on the bottom surface of the seat main body 3. As a result, the cover member 30 can be prevented from being detached, and crime prevention property can be increased.
(49) Moreover, the end portion 32A of the downward extension portion 32 can be locked at the position remote from the seat surface of the seat 2 by forming the downward extension portion 32 into the tongue shape extending downward over a long distance in the seat 2. Consequently, it is difficult to detach the cover member 30 in the state in which the seat 2 is not detached from the two-wheeled motor vehicle 1.
(50) Moreover, the downward extension portion 32 of the cover member 30 is deformable, and is locked in the curved state to the T-shape protrusion 40, and the attachment of the cover member 30 to the bottom surface of the seat main body 3 is facilitated in the seat 2.
(51) Moreover, the mechanism of locking the cover member 30 to the bottom surface of the seat main body 3 can be implemented as a simple structure by providing the T-shape protrusion 40 on the resin frame 26, and providing the latch hole 32B in which the T-shape protrusion 40 is latched on the downward extension portion 32 of the cover member 30 in the seat 2. Moreover, an operation of attaching the cover member 30 to the bottom surface of the seat main body 3 can also be simplified.
(52) Moreover, the detachment of the end portion 32A of the downward extension portion 32 from the T-shape protrusion 40 can be suppressed by forming the width of the head portion 40A of the T-shape protrusion 40 to be wider than the width of the latch hole 32B in the seat 2.
(53) Moreover, the backlash of the cover member 30 can be suppressed by forming the flange portion 31A on the outer periphery of the lid portion 31 of the cover member 30 in the seat 2.
(54) Moreover, a position displacement of the cover member can be suppressed by forming the concave portions 31B in the flange portion 31A of the lid portion 31, and forming the convex portions 17D fit to the concave portions 31B on the engagement member 17 in the seat 2. Moreover, consequently, the backlash of the cover member 30 can further be suppressed.
(55) Moreover, the discharge of the water from the engagement member 17 via the through hole 19 is promoted by the engagement member 17 having the inclined portion 17B inclined toward the center of the through hole 19 in the seat 2. Consequently, the accumulation of the water in the engagement member 17 can be suppressed.
(56) Moreover, the bottom end portions 17C of the engagement member 17 can be spread by fixing the bottom end portions 17C of the engagement member 17 to the bottom surface of the resin frame 26 in the seat 2. Consequently, sticking of the downward extension portion 32 of the cover member 30 to the bottom portion of the engagement member 17 can be suppressed. Moreover, the spread of the bottom end portions 17C of the engagement member 17 promotes the downward discharge of the water from the engagement member 17.
(57) Moreover, the mechanism for locking the cover member 30 to the bottom surface of the seat main body 3 can be implemented as a simple structure by forming the protruded portion 32F on the downward extension portion 32, and forming the latch hole 41 on the bottom surface of the resin frame 26 in the seat 2. Moreover, workability of the attachment of the cover member to the bottom surface of the seat main body can also be increased. Moreover, the operation of attaching the cover member 30 to the bottom surface of the seat main body 3 is also simplified.
